The Most Peaceful Jobs That Bring Calm to Your Day
Ever wonder what it would feel like to earn a living while radiating tranquility? Some jobs don’t just pay the bills—they nurture peace, both for the worker and those they serve. While no job is entirely stress-free, certain roles are naturally woven with calm, patience, and mindfulness.
Take the acupuncturist, for example. Their days revolve around creating serene environments, guiding patients into deep relaxation with the gentle placement of fine needles. The atmosphere they cultivate—quiet, focused, and soothing—often becomes a part of their own experience, too.
Then there’s the humble gardener, whose rhythm follows the seasons. Digging into soil, pruning plants, and watching life grow can be deeply meditative. Nature has a way of grounding us, and gardeners live that truth every day.
Librarians, often pictured among quiet shelves and soft footsteps, maintain sanctuaries of stillness. Their role in preserving knowledge goes hand-in-hand with fostering silence and thought—a peaceful contrast to the digital chaos outside.
For those drawn to healing touch, massage therapists and sleep technicians offer restorative care. One helps release tension from muscles, the other monitors dreams and breathing patterns, both contributing to deep, restful rejuvenation.
And in the realm of mindful movement, Yoga instructors and Tai chi instructors guide others through breath and balance. Teaching slow, intentional practices not only brings peace to students—but often becomes a personal meditation for the teacher.
These roles share a common thread: they prioritize presence over pace, calm over chaos. In a world that rarely slows down, choosing a peaceful job might be one of the most radical—and rewarding—decisions you make.
